Delving into Automotive Dynamics

Automotive dynamics is a fascinating field that examines how a vehicle behaves under various situations. It includes everything from initial principles of movement and kinetics to complex modeling techniques used to predict behavior. Researchers in this discipline investigate a range of aspects, including suspension design, aerodynamics, wheel properties, and steering systems. Ultimately, a deep grasp of automotive dynamics is vital for developing safe and high-performing vehicles.
